This vase was inspired by a memorable trip to Italy, where I was surrounded by the beauty of Italian architecture, ceramics, and traditional decorative patterns. I wanted to capture the feeling of discovering Italy and bring some of its history and character into my ceramic piece.
The shape of the vase was influenced by classical Italian and Greek-inspired architecture, particularly the strong, elegant forms of columns and ornate details found in historic buildings. I incorporated decorative patterns and curved elements to create a sense of movement and connect the piece to traditional Mediterranean design. I chose blue, gold, cream, and earthy tones to reflect the colours I noticed during my travels, from painted ceramics and aged architecture to the warm Italian landscape. The gold details add a sense of richness and remind me of the intricate decorations found in historic Italian churches and buildings. Overall, this vase represents my experience of Italy through colour, pattern, and form. It combines classical inspiration with my own creative interpretation, turning memories from my trip into a decorative ceramic artwork.
